Latest Patents

Xingyong Wu's latest patents include innovative methods aimed at improving the detection of nucleic acids. One of his patents describes a composition that comprises a Signal Generating Complex, which includes a pair of target probes, base PPAs, extension PPAs, pre-amplifiers, amplifiers, and label probes. This invention enhances the in situ detection of nucleic acids by providing a robust framework for signal generation. Another patent focuses on the in situ detection of nucleotide variants in high noise samples. This method involves using probes that detect nucleic acid variations and splice sites, along with pre-amplifiers and collaboration amplifiers to form a signal generating complex. The invention also encompasses samples, tissue slides, and kits related to the detection of nucleic acid variations.
